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
077 719357434 467432 76608
0561 59710 79294516038
0561 59710 79294516038
82 9223 884980463
All about undefined
Interested in learning more?
0561 59710 79294516038
82 9223 884980463
See more
624397875 648 45642411336
69375855579 71567 640293
See more
335913 26559334
093858 568486801 25 978661145 205039
See more